Side Mounts: The Classic Solution
Side mounts are perhaps the most common type of AK scope mount, offering a stable and reliable platform for mounting optics. These mounts typically attach to a side rail that is either factory-installed on certain AK variants or can be installed as an aftermarket modification.
The key advantage of side mounts is their inherent stability. When properly installed, they provide a secure and rigid platform that can withstand the harsh recoil of an AK-47. Many side mounts also allow for easy removal and reattachment of the scope without significantly affecting zero, a valuable feature for those who need to switch between iron sights and optics. However, the quality of the side mount is the most important factor. Always choose a high-quality side mount to ensure stability and reliability.
The primary drawback of side mounts is that they can sometimes interfere with the rifle’s disassembly process. In some cases, the mount may need to be removed to access the bolt carrier group for cleaning and maintenance. Additionally, side mounts can sometimes add weight to the rifle, and the need for a side rail limits their compatibility with AK variants that don’t have one. There are many options available. Top Cover Mounts: Simplicity and Ease
Top cover mounts, as the name suggests, attach directly to the rifle’s top cover, often replacing the standard factory cover. These mounts are generally easier to install than side mounts, often requiring no modifications to the rifle. This simplicity makes them an attractive option for many AK owners.
The main advantage of top cover mounts is their ease of installation. They typically require only a few minutes to install, and the process is often straightforward. Furthermore, they can provide a relatively low profile, which can be advantageous for some shooters.
However, top cover mounts are generally considered to be less stable than side mounts. The top cover itself is often not designed to withstand the stresses of recoil, and the mount can sometimes shift or loosen over time, leading to a loss of zero. Additionally, some top cover mounts can interfere with the ejection of spent casings, leading to malfunctions. Always test your top cover mount thoroughly to ensure reliable ejection. Gas Tube Mounts: Lightweight Options
Gas tube mounts attach to the gas tube of the AK-47. These mounts are typically designed to accommodate red dot sights or smaller scopes.
The main advantage of gas tube mounts is their lightweight design, which can minimize the added weight to your rifle. They also position the optic relatively close to the bore, which can be beneficial for some shooters.
However, gas tube mounts are typically less robust than other types of mounts. They may not be suitable for heavy scopes or optics with significant magnification. Furthermore, the proximity of the optic to the gas tube can expose it to heat and potentially affect its performance. Careful selection of a high-quality gas tube mount is critical. Receiver Cover Mounts: A Balance of Features
Receiver cover mounts are a newer innovation, offering a potential blend of the benefits of other types of mounts. These mounts replace the original receiver cover with an aftermarket cover that incorporates a Picatinny rail or other mounting system.
Receiver cover mounts can often offer a more secure and stable platform than traditional top cover mounts. They are also relatively easy to install and can provide a low profile. Some receiver cover mounts include an ejection port window, which eliminates any interference with the ejection of spent casings.
The primary disadvantages are that the quality varies greatly and fit can be an issue with some AK variants. Zero Retention: Maintaining Accuracy
Zero retention refers to the ability of the mount to maintain its zero after repeated firing and handling. A mount that loses zero frequently is frustrating and can compromise your accuracy. Look for mounts that are designed to hold zero and include features such as locking mechanisms or robust clamping systems. RS Regulate AK-300 Series
RS Regulate is widely regarded for its high-quality side mounts. The AK-300 series offers a modular design, allowing you to interchange different top rails to accommodate a wide variety of scopes and optics. These mounts are known for their stability, durability, and ease of adjustment. They are often considered the top pick for AK scope mounts.
Midwest Industries AK Side Mount
Midwest Industries produces a range of AK scope mounts, and their side mount is another popular choice. These mounts are made from high-quality materials and are known for their rugged construction and solid zero retention. They typically feature a quick-detach lever for easy removal and reattachment.
